October 2012 On the eve of the official opening ceremony on October 22nd, to be performed by Wim van de Donk, Commissioner to the Queen for the Province of North-Brabant, we are proud to present MetaForum, the new 'main building' of Eindhoven University of Technology. Ector Hoogstad Architecten was selected to design this large scale and complicated project back in 2007, out of a very strong field of competitors. The building consists of a re-used historic machine hall that now contains the university library and all kinds of student services and a newly built extension on top of it, which is now the new home of the Department of Mathematics and Computer Sciences. This makes it a perfect example of the type of project that is becoming more and more important in the Netherlands: finding spatially and technically innovative ways to re-use existing buildings, in this case in combination with a spectacular vertical extension.
